“Sing forth the honour of his name: make his praise glorious.”
Psalms 66:2 (KJV)
Commentary on Psalms 66:2
The call to 'Sing forth the honour of his name' commands worship that exalts God's character. Making His praise 'glorious' indicates that worship's quality should match its object—God's infinite glory demands excellent praise. This anticipates John 4:24 where true worshipers worship in spirit and truth, showing that God deserves humanity's best.
